
The all-electric Volkswagen ID 7 sedan — the subsequent EV within the German automaker’s lineup — was unveiled Tuesday at CES 2023 in Las Vegas.
And essentially the most thrilling a part of the debut wasn’t the car’s multi-layered explosion of yellow, orange, pink and blue camouflaged electroluminescent paint that lights up on command. (though it’s eye-catching for the near-production model of the car). As a substitute, it was a couple of options and adjustments from its earlier ID fashions that confirmed VW is attempting to up its software program and human-machine interface design recreation with an method that’s nearer to what shoppers may discover in Tesla fashions, the Porsche Taycan and the Rivian R1S and Rivian R1T.

The ID 7 sedan, beforehand proven as an idea car in China underneath the identify ID Aero, is considered one of 10 new electrical fashions that can into manufacturing by 2026, in response to Volkswagen Passenger Automobiles CEO Thomas Schäfer. The EV will launch in China, Europe and North America.
Like its different ID siblings, the ID 7 is predicated on the MEB platform, a versatile modular system — actually a matrix of frequent elements — that VW Group manufacturers together with Audi, Seat, Skoda and Volkswagen use to enhance the effectivity and cost-effectiveness of manufacturing EVs. The Volkswagen ID.3, an electrical hatchback that’s solely bought in Europe and the Volkswagen ID.4 SUV and ID.5, together with varied variants of the Audi This autumn e-tron are constructed on the MEB platform. The ID 7 does have a couple of standout adjustments and options value noting, beginning with a brand new interface on the automotive’s infotainment system. The central show is bigger at 15 inches. However extra importantly, the best way customers will entry and work together with the capabilities situated on the display screen, has modified.
The local weather capabilities at the moment are prominently and completely displayed on the underside of the central infotainment display screen. Alongside the highest and higher left is the place the driving force and shortly entry info on the car and superior driver help options.

In what guarantees to be controversial in some automotive circles, VW has adopted a brand new air-con system that makes use of digitally managed air vents just like what Tesla automobiles are outfitted with. Which means no extra bodily air vents {that a} driver or passenger can transfer to vary the course of air circulate. As a substitute, customers can entry voice controls or the central touchscreen to vary the course of the air circulate.
The air-con system can also be designed to be extra intuitive. If a driver approaches the car with their key, the system ought to activate and start cooling the inside on scorching days or warmth it when the temperature is colder.
Volkswagen can also be attempting to step up its pure language processing recreation. The corporate stated customers will be capable to give particular verbals cues, like Hiya Volkswagen, my arms are chilly!,” and the system will reply by beginning the steering wheel heating perform and directing heat air to the driving force’s arms.
Different additions and adjustments featured within the ID 7 consists of an augmented actuality head-up show and illuminated contact sliders on the underside of the touchscreen.

The outside design does match inside the present EV portfolio at VW. The sedan has an aerodynamic entrance part and roof that has a coupe-like slope to the rear. The design, which might be troublesome to discern amid the illuminated multi-colored camouflage, is designed to each assist to cut back vitality consumption and improve the vary, in response to the corporate. Air intakes are situated within the entrance finish, to information the air by them and down the edges of the car to the rear, forming an air curtain, which calms the air circulate on the sides of the car.
The top result’s an estimated vary (underneath the European ELTP cycle) of round 700 kilometers, or about 434 miles of vary.
